This Breakfast Dessert Gluten-Free Healthy recipe is ready in 10 minutes and features plain Greek yogurt (2%), mixed berries (strawberries, blueberries, raspberries), buckwheat-almond granola (gluten-free) and other delicious ingredients. Contains 325 calories total.
In a bowl, spoon half of the Greek yogurt as the first layer of the parfait.
Add a layer of half of the mixed berries on top of the yogurt.
Sprinkle half of the buckwheat-almond granola over the berries.
Drizzle half a tablespoon of honey or maple syrup over the granola layer, if using.
Repeat the layers by adding the remaining Greek yogurt, followed by the remaining mixed berries and granola.
Finish with a drizzle of the remaining half tablespoon of honey or maple syrup, if desired.
Serve immediately as a refreshing breakfast or dessert.
Calories per Serving: 325
